CAN I DOUBLE THIS RECIPE FOR A PARTY OR LARGER CROWD?
Yes absolutely! Since the original recipe is made in a 9×13-in pan which is great for a family or a small crowd, you can absolutely make more of these and I highly recommend it.
Just double all the ingredients called for in the recipe and then place in a lined 13×18-in pan. The higher the sides the better, but these usually come standard with 1″ sides.
If you don’t want to use a larger pan, you can just make these in 2 9×13-in pans and the cut and stack on a nice serving platter!
HOW DO YOU KEEP COOKIE BARS SOFT?
My recommendation for keeping any bars soft is once they are cooled, cut them and immediately put into an airtight container or bag.
This way you won’t have to worry about the edges hitting air and getting hard. Nothing is worse than covering your bars and then end up finding out that the edges have gotten hard.
CAN I ADD THINGS TO THESE?
These are cookies and cream flavored with the Oreos and the Cookies & Cream M&Ms but you can completely switch that up and add anything you’d like to these Halloween Cookie Bars.
Some things could be chopped nuts, candy corn, chocolate chips, white chocolate chips, candy pieces, etc. When it comes to cookie bars there really is tons of options.
Since we went the Halloween route with this we really liked the combination that we used! Trust me they are absolutely amazing this way, but the base recipe is great to build off of.
HOW TO STORE:
These can be stored in an airtight container or ziptop bag where they will keep at room temperature for about 3 days.
These can also be frozen! Make sure you bars are cooled and then you can cut and we like to individually wrap each bar in plastic wrap and place in a freezer bag where they will keep for up to 3 months.
To defrost, remove from freezer and let defrost on countertop until soft.

Halloween Cookie Bars
Ingredients
- 2¼ cup all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on kosher salt
- ½ teaspoon baking soda
- ¾ cup unsalted butter softened
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- ½ cup light brown sugar packed
- 2 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ract
- 1¼ cup cookies & cream M&Ms or Halloween colored M&Ms, divided
- 1½ cup oreos chopped and divided
- Sprinkles optional
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 350°F. Line a 9×13-inch pan with parchment paper, set aside.
- In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, salt, and baking soda, set aside.
- In the bowl of a stand mixer, beat together the butter and sugars until combined, then add eggs and vanilla and beat well, scraping down sides as needed.
- Slowly add in flour mixture, and mix until just combined.
- Fold in 1 cup each of candy and chopped Oreos.
- Spread the batter evenly into the prepared pan then top with remaining candies, cookies, and sprinkles.
- Bake for 24 to 27 minutes until the edges are just golden.
- Let cool in the pan completely before using the edges of the parchment to pull them out and cut them into squares.
